Judith Miller, who retired from the New York Times Wednesday after more than 28 years at the paper, launched a website (www.judithmiller.org) a few weeks ago to respond to the her critics, some of whom include Times staff, who wrote scathing news stories about her cozy relationship with key members of the Bush administration as well as her flawed reporting on Iraq’s weapons of mass destruction which laid the groundwork for war.
Miller, who joined the Times Washington bureau in 1977, spent 85 days in jail after refusing to reveal who told her the name of covert CIA officer Valerie Plame Wilson. Since her release, reporters say, she had not been cooperative with the paper’s investigation into her role in events surrounding the case.
Four Times reporters told RAW STORY Wednesday that word around the newsroom is that Miller exited the paper with a “high six figure” retirement package. A Times spokeswoman said terms of the Miller’s exit package could not be disclosed.
Miller’s voicemail at the Times makes no mention of her retirement. A message left for her was not returned.
